Output 5cdccdcefb0e345888e8b3fb696c4d3771b2ec7630da398395219dabc040b0db:1

value
43885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d5338879a4c14f605b9c76cbe28717934ad342 OP_EQUAL
address
3MjPK3KEkCH71nF3eb6CthUxc4kMv3Q1qH
transaction
5cdccdcefb0e345888e8b3fb696c4d3771b2ec7630da398395219dabc040b0db
confirmations
148206
spent
true